Summary

## This update for the Linux Kernel 5.3.18-150200_24_178 fixes several issues. The following security issues were fixed: * CVE-2022-48651: Fixed an out-of-bound bug in ipvlan caused by unset skb->mac_header (bsc#1223514). * CVE-2023-52502: Fixed a race condition in nfc_llcp_sock_get() and nfc_llcp_sock_get_sn() (bsc#1220832). * CVE-2024-26585: Fixed race between tx work scheduling and socket close for tls (bsc#1220211). * CVE-2023-6546: Fixed a race condition that could lead to a use-after-free in the GSM 0710 tty multiplexor (bsc#1222685). ## Patch Instructions: To install this SUSE update use the SUSE recommended installation methods like YaST online_update or "zypper patch".
